That was a concern of mine also when I first tried
this CARQUEST filter. Thought it might choke the
engine down.
But I've been running it on my 216 since 2005 and it
doesn't seem to make a difference in the performance.
I've switched over to the oil bath at times and there
isn't any noticeable change in fuel consumption or
power. I run the truck at 55 all the time and often
run it at 60 or 65 with stock four speed and 4.10 gear
so she's screamin'.
